Planning an Event Budget
Event budgeting is a crucial element of event planning. A well-crafted budget ensures that your event stays within its financial limitations and allows you to allocate resources effectively. When creating your event budget, it's essential to consider all potential costs. This can include venue rental, catering, entertainment, marketing, and staffing.
Segment your expenses into different groups to gain a clear understanding of where your money is going. Be sure to include both fixed and variable costs. Fixed costs, such as venue rental, remain relatively constant, while variable costs, like catering, can fluctuate depending on factors such as guest count.
Create a budget format that outlines all your projected expenses and their respective amounts. This template will serve as a valuable guide throughout the planning process, helping you stay on track and avoid exceeding your financial limits.
Remember to build a contingency fund into your budget to cover any unforeseen expenses.
Regularly review and update your budget as needed based on changes in costs or event scope.

Budgeting Tactics for Events
Planning an event is exciting, however staying within budget can be a true challenge. To ensure your event is both memorable and financially sound, implement these cost-saving strategies:
- Review your guest list carefully to identify the most essential attendees.
- Research various vendors and secure competitive quotes. Don't be afraid to negotiate prices for the best deals.
- Opt for cost-effective catering options, like buffet-style meals or food trucks, instead of formal dinners.
- Think outside the box with your event decorations. Consider DIY projects or utilizing existing resources to minimize expenses.
Remember, being planned and strategic in your approach can significantly impact your event's budget. By implementing these strategies, you can create a successful event without spending excessively.
